The pinnacle of tailoring and the most demanding form of the craft. Every pattern drafted from scratch, every detail conceived entirely around one individual. From the first fitting to the final press, a true bespoke commission is a lengthy and deeply personal undertaking. What you receive at the end is not simply a suit. It is a work of art made exclusively for you.

A full or half canvas suit brings the character of canvassed construction within a more accessible framework. The full canvas balances hand finishing with machine work without compromising on quality. The half canvas preserves the natural roll and refined finish that define canvassed tailoring, with the same hand finishing details applied throughout. Both include a minimum of two fittings before finalization.

For those working within tighter timelines or budgets, we offer made to measure and fused tailoring options that maintain the standards we hold across every garment we make. Made to measure follows a refined standard block with your individual adjustments applied. Our fused option delivers a sharp, well finished suit with select hand finishing details and two fittings, at a price point that makes considered dressing accessible.
